About Staff Mechanical Engineer - Food & Beverage (Madison)

  Description

  The staff mechanical engineer is responsible for supporting the discipline lead at a project level on simple to complex projects. Project work can include alterations and redevelopment on a variety of project types - process, corporate, industrial, manufacturing, government, and military facilities. The staff mechanical engineer coordinates with internal and external parties, manages multiple complex tasks, establishes priorities, and coordinates with others. The staff mechanical engineer may work independently or at the direction of the project manager or department manager. The staff mechanical engineer collaborates with designers and engineering support staff (both domestic and international) to meet client expectations and project goals.

  Support mechanical facility design from conceptual phase through design completion. Types of facilities include, but are not limited to, industrial food & beverage and consumer products facilities and the supporting office spaces.

  Support mechanical facility design for project phase-specific deliverables, which include, but are not limited to: airflow diagrams, HVAC zoning plan, HVAC and process utility sequence of operations, process utility summaries, piping & instrumentation diagrams (P&IDs), equipment list, line list, instrument list, tie-point list, HVAC layout drawings, plumbing layout drawings, demolition drawings, general arrangements, permit-required drawings, and piping design.

  Support on-site utility audits for systems including, but not limited to: natural gas, domestic cold/hot water, compressed gas, glycol, steam, process/sanitary/storm plumbing, and HVAC.

  Prepare mechanical and packaged equipment/instrumentation/piping specifications and data sheets, request for qualifications (RFQs), technical bid summaries, and purchase recommendations.

  Review vendor drawings and provide data interface with suppliers, clients, other engineering disciplines, detailers, and designers.

  Coordinate and support construction management to develop subcontractor packages (i.e., millwrights/equipment setters, piping, insulation, field-fabricated equipment).

  Provide field support, including inspection, installation supervision, commissioning support, and startup assistance on critical equipment.

  Build effective relationships with existing clients, customers, and contractors and develop new business opportunities. Ensure that customer satisfaction goals and expectations are met.

  Adhere to QA/QC process.

  Communicate effectively with other engineering disciplines (i.e., civil. structural, architectural, electrical, controls, design).

  Comply with company and site safety policies.

  Qualifications

  Bachelor of science in mechanical engineering or engineering-related degree from an ABET-accredited program.

  3 years mechanical engineering experience. EPC project delivery experience preferred.

  Fundamentals of Engineering license (FE/EIT) preferred.

  Knowledge in standard engineering techniques and procedures.

  Knowledge of design codes (i.e., ASHRAE, ASME, ANSI, PIP, IBC, IMC).

  Some familiarity with sanitary design, including 3A standards and cGMP preferred.

  Some familiarity of USDA requirements preferred.

  Familiarity of HVAC and plumbing/piping materials and equipment preferred.

  Strong computer skills (i.e., Microsoft Office suite). Familiarity with Revit (strongly preferred), Navisworks, AutoCAD, CAESAR II, & Bluebeam PDF Markup Tool.

  Excellent written and verbal communication skills.

  Experience with leading the discipline design for projects and delegating work tasks to team members. Ability to lead execution of work and resolve issues in a team environment.

  Demonstrated critical thinking skills, ability to work methodically and analytically in a quantitative problem-solving environment.

  Strong attention to detail, facilitation, team building, collaboration, organization and problem-solving skills.

  Ability to perform quality reviews for detailed engineering documents and specifications.

  Ability to travel.
